Public Transport Led Electric Vehicles in India

The transportation sector is a significant contributor to air pollution and greenhouse gas emissions in India. As the country seeks to mitigate the adverse effects of climate change and improve air quality, there is an increasing focus on transitioning to sustainable modes of transport. One of the key strategies being pursued is the adoption of public transport led electric vehicles in India. This article delves into the details of this topic, explores its relevance, and provides insights into the benefits, challenges, and future prospects of electric public transportation in the country.

Detailed Discussion on Public Transport Led Electric Vehicles in India

Public transport is a lifeline for millions of people in India, with buses and trains being the primary modes of travel. However, traditional buses and trains powered by fossil fuels contribute significantly to air pollution and carbon emissions. Electric vehicles (EVs) offer a cleaner and more sustainable alternative to traditional transport options. In recent years, the Indian government, in collaboration with state agencies and private players, has been taking proactive measures to promote the adoption of electric vehicles in public transportation.

Benefits of Public Transport Led Electric Vehicles

Environmental benefits: Electric buses and trains are powered by electricity, which can be generated from renewable sources. By replacing fossil fuel-powered vehicles, electric public transport helps reduce air pollution and greenhouse gas emissions, leading to cleaner and healthier cities.
Economic benefits: Though the initial cost of electric buses and trains may be higher than their conventional counterparts, the operational and maintenance expenses are significantly lower. Over the long term, electric public transport can yield cost savings, especially considering the volatile nature of fossil fuel prices.
Improved public health: Electric vehicles produce zero tailpipe emissions, reducing harmful pollutants such as particulate matter and nitrogen oxides. This, in turn, improves air quality and reduces the incidence of respiratory diseases among commuters and residents alike.
Reduced noise pollution: Electric buses and trains operate quietly compared to their conventional counterparts, resulting in reduced noise pollution for both passengers and people living in close proximity to major transportation hubs.

Challenges in Promoting Electric Public Transportation

While the potential benefits of electric public transportation in India are substantial, there are several challenges that need to be addressed for successful implementation:

Infrastructure: The availability of charging infrastructure is a critical factor in the widespread adoption of electric buses and trains. Developing a robust and extensive charging network across the country is essential to ensure uninterrupted operation.
Cost considerations: Electric vehicles, including buses and trains, currently have higher upfront costs compared to traditional vehicles. However, with advancements in technology and economies of scale, prices are expected to reduce.
Range limitations: Electric vehicles have limited range compared to conventional vehicles. While this is less of an issue for public transport, it is still essential to ensure that routes and schedules are planned effectively to accommodate charging and minimize downtime.
Manufacturing capability: Scaling up and establishing domestic manufacturing capabilities for electric buses and trains is crucial to reduce costs, create employment opportunities, and boost the local economy.

The Future of Public Transport Led Electric Vehicles in India

The Indian government has recognized the significance of electric vehicles in public transportation and has implemented various policy initiatives to promote their adoption. The Faster Adoption and Manufacturing of Electric Vehicles (FAME) scheme, launched in 2015, provides financial incentives to both vehicle manufacturers and buyers to accelerate the market penetration of electric vehicles.

In addition to government efforts, private players are also actively participating in the electric public transport market. Startups and established companies are investing in electric bus and train manufacturing, charging infrastructure, and technology solutions. These collaborations and investments are expected to drive innovation, enhance scalability, and pave the way for a sustainable future of public transport led electric vehicles in India.
